**Ticket: QuotaKeeper vault locked itself again.** Heads up for whoever inherits this: the Bramblewick vault holding the per-tenant rate quota overrides auto-seals after three failed unlock attempts, and our deploy script trips it roughly monthly. Don't just retry — you'll extend the lockout. Wait out the cooldown, then unseal manually from the ops box. To save you the scavenger hunt next time, the recovery passphrase is noted just below.

recovery phrase for hadup-fawep: framir-kaswyn-jorael

The tax-rate lookup cache in the Breva checkout service worries me. Entries are keyed only by region code, so a stale or poisoned entry would apply the wrong rate to every order in that region until expiry. Please verify: TTLs are short enough to bound exposure, negative lookups aren't cached, and the refresh path revalidates against the signed rate feed rather than trusting upstream blindly. Also confirm eviction is size-bounded so an attacker can't churn the keyspace. Current cache settings for review:

limits module of yagaf-yajef:
RATE_LIMITS = {
    "novwyn": 950,
    "wenath": 428,
    "prawyn": 413,
    "gorvan": 539,
    "praael": 870,
    "drumir": 113,
    "gordor": 439,
}

## BranchSweep data stores

Quick tour for support folks: BranchSweep (our stale-branch cleanup bot) keeps its state in two places. The scan results and deletion queue live in the main bot database; audit history of what got swept lives in a separate archive table. Most tickets are "why did my branch get deleted" — check the audit table first. You can query it directly using the connection string below.

primary connection of hadug-baweg = cockroachdb://praax_svc:5mJRvTW4BD2hGN@db-e95c.tolvaqdyn.corp:5432/eliok

Quick heads-up on Pinwheel UI versioning: we cut a minor release every sprint, and anything touching component props needs a changeset file in the PR. No changeset, no merge — the bot will nag you. Majors are rare and go through the design council first. The full policy, with examples of what counts as breaking, lives on the internal page below.

wiki page, bahip-yahip: https://grafana.qirvanlabs.corp/browse/display/projects/cc3a1b9dbfc9